Nvidia (NVDA) CEO Jensen Huang pushes for free trade in the artificial intelligence (AI) market, saying that the China AI chip market is on track to hit $50 billion. Super Micro Computer (SMCI) is trading lower after it cut its full-year outlook due to tariff uncertainty. The server maker’s third quarter earnings results also came in below analyst expectations.
